In a bold and highly visible push, party elders and leadership are working tirelessly, crisscrossing the country to re-engage members at all levels and restore confidence among supporters. Unlike previous renewal efforts, this campaign is not driven solely by Central Committee (CC) members. Veteran members of the party have joined forces with leadership, forming a united front that blends experience with strategy.
According to BDP executive-secretary Ame Makoba, who spoke in an interview on Tuesday, this combined approach is already showing positive results.
